The local heating of superparamagnetic nanoparticles in alternating magnetic fields can be coupled to temperature sensitive ion channels to modulate neuronal activity in cell culture and in the behaving, awake animal. Recently, we showed that growth cone motility can be regulated by applying a magnetic field to superparamagnetic iron oxide nanoparticles (SPIONs) targeted either intracellularly to signaling endosomes or extracellularly to cell surface receptors.
